Rivian R1S: An Electric SUV with Off-Road Capabilities


Rivian's R1S is a trailblazer among electric SUVs, offering advanced off-road capabilities that surpass many traditional gas-powered SUVs. The R1S boasts four electric motors, ensuring optimal power distribution and exceptional control, even on challenging terrains. With a range of up to 400 miles on a single charge, this model impressively blends performance, luxury, and sustainability.


Audi Q4 e-Tron: Compact Luxury with Impressive Range


The Audi Q4 e-Tron is a compact electric SUV that doesn't compromise on luxury or performance. Its minimalist yet high-tech interior is a testament to Audi's dedication to creating a comfortable and intuitive driving experience. With a range of over 250 miles and rapid charging capabilities, the Q4 e-Tron is a top choice for those seeking an environmentally-friendly SUV with enduring luxury appeal.


Ford Mustang Mach-E: An Electric SUV with a Sporting Pedigree


Ford's Mustang Mach-E is an electric SUV that carries the DNA of the iconic Mustang brand. With a breath-taking acceleration of 0-60 mph in just 3.5 seconds and a range of up to 305 miles, this SUV is a testament to how far electric vehicle technology has come. Its sporty design, coupled with high-end interior features, makes the Mach-E a compelling choice for those wanting a blend of performance and sustainability.


Volvo XC90 Recharge: A Plug-In Hybrid Embodying Scandinavian Luxury


The Volvo XC90 Recharge is a plug-in hybrid SUV that exudes Scandinavian luxury. It features a spacious and luxurious interior, with advanced safety technologies that epitomize Volvo's commitment to protecting its occupants. With a combined power output of 400 horsepower from its gas engine and electric motor, the XC90 Recharge offers a dynamic driving experience that's both eco-friendly and exhilarating.


Tesla Model X: The Flag-Bearer of Electric SUVs


The Tesla Model X remains a benchmark in the electric SUV segment. With a range of over 360 miles, astonishing acceleration, and high-tech features like Autopilot and a Bio-Weapon Defense Mode, it's no wonder the Model X is often the first choice for eco-conscious luxury SUV buyers. The Model X continues to showcase Tesla's commitment to pushing the boundaries of what's possible in electric vehicles.
